The activity programme will be designed to support participants in recognizing the way they perceive risk and to apply the learning into their work with young people in their organisations. The participants will come from various levels of understanding of what risk is so the programme will be designed to ensure that from an early stage they would have a common understanding of it. The programme will focus on the various elements that shape people’s reaction to risk i.e. legal dimension, customs, attitudes, life experience, reactions to new environments, the use of power and how abuse is defined in different cultures. The aim of the training course is to increase the quality of international projects in the Youth in Action Programme through the development of participants’ competence in risk assessment and risk management.
-To raise awareness of issues of risk in international youth exchanges,
-To exchange of good practices between youthworkers,
-To work towards developing a common understanding of risk
-To reflect on individual perception of risk
-To reflect on the influence of culture on risk perception
-To reflect on and be able to identify the factors of vulnerability of young people
-To be able to identify risk in international environment (different contexts and national realities)
-To understand and be able to do a risk assessment for Youth in Action projects (before and during implementation)
-To reflect on and get to know how to involve young people in the process of identification and reduction of risk in projects
-To get to know and be able to use crisis management
-To experience various tools and methods that can facilitate risk management.
